**Spare Hardware Store — Access for Contractors**

The spare-hardware room sits on the ground floor of the Quenby Annexe, beside the freight lift. It contains replacement parts for Vantrel workstations: drives, fans, cabling, and test monitors. Contractors must sign the paper log inside the door and return unused parts to the labelled bins before leaving. The room must not be propped open under any circumstances. Enter using the code printed below.

turnstile pass: bdg-VWRWW-83639

### Postmortem timeline — Bellmoor reminder job outage

09:42 — The Bellmoor clinic appointment reminder job began skipping batches after a plugin hook returned a malformed cursor. Plugin authors should note that the scheduler treated the bad cursor as end-of-queue rather than erroring, silently dropping roughly 400 reminders. Mitigation shipped at 11:05 by validating cursors at the hook boundary. The affected scheduler build is identified by the trace token below.

session token of kahog-bahif = htk9_f63daec35

## Runbook: ChronoGate Chip Reader Recovery

If the finish-line reader at the Varnholt Marathon stops posting splits, restart the ingest daemon and confirm the antenna array reports all four lanes. Splits buffer locally for 20 minutes, so no data is lost. Before replaying the buffer, authenticate to the timing API using the key below.

gateway credential: qvz23-XSZTNBjrucz4Q49XMT1TuVw

CI note: Harborline loyalty ledger pipeline flaking

Heads up — the ledger reconciliation stage keeps failing on agents that start with a cold points cache, so the balance checksum mismatches look scarier than they are. Not a tampering issue: the signed ledger entries verify fine once the cache warms. For the security review, the relevant question is whether the checksum step should hard-fail on cold starts at all. Failing run is traceable below.

pipeline stamp: htk4_66df